I’m a fan of crazy hybrids. Mix a couple genres together into something new and I get pretty stoked. That’s why I was excited about Slam Bolt Scrappers – a game that’s part Tetris, part Smash Bros., part tower defense, with a sort of TF2 aesthetic. And while it kind of delivers on the frantic fun it promises, it’s also the sort of jumbled mess you expect.
Rating: TRY IT
